Output 66854fdb5f1f3be155dd980843f19008cffe92c0f9d86abed44a103c84ec858a:0

value
48872712
script pubkey
OP_0 OP_PUSHBYTES_20 03aebcf1899ec863e2514aea5eadddfab3d15e43
address
bc1qqwhteuvfnmyx8cj3ft49atwal2eazhjr3hyyh8
transaction
66854fdb5f1f3be155dd980843f19008cffe92c0f9d86abed44a103c84ec858a
confirmations
256669
spent
true